Desk Correspondent , Hyderabad – The season of summer is onto us, days of water rich fruits are also in hand, but with some health scare this time. Hyderabad police have intensified their crackdown on the artificial ripening of mangoes, apprehending a trader for allegedly using excessive chemical agents that pose serious health risks to consumers. On Saturday, the Goshamahal police raided a warehouse in Chudi Bazar and arrested the trader after discovering him using six sachets of a ripening chemical per 20 kg of mangoes, exceeding the permissible limit of five sachets by the Food Safety and Standards Authority of India (FSSAI). Authorities seized around 200 kg of mangoes and several packets of the ripening agent during the operation.
Police Commissioner V.C. Sajjanar urged citizens to remain vigilant while purchasing mangoes, cautioning against chemically treated fruits often sold under misleading ‘organic’ labels. "With the onset of summer, mangoes have flooded the markets. However, citizens must not ignore the potential dangers behind these fruits. Driven by profit, some unscrupulous traders are putting public health at risk," he said in a post on 'X'. Consuming such fruits can lead to immediate issues like throat irritation, nausea, vomiting and diarrhea, while long-term exposure may cause damage to the nervous system and could be a leading cause of respiratory problems.
Sajjanar advised consumers to avoid mangoes with uniform golden colour, unnatural shine, chemical odor or abnormal spots on the skin. He suggested testing with a baking soda solution to check for colour changes indicating chemical treatment. The Hyderabad Police’s H-FAST unit is maintaining close watch on markets, and legal action is being taken against offenders.
